Transaction 3a07f02c100ff8845a9e84956b1123e7f40666ad730fc790e53e819472996620

7 Input
2 Outputs
  • 3a07f02c100ff8845a9e84956b1123e7f40666ad730fc790e53e819472996620:0
  • value  17549
    address  1KmXizS68giDHT7dFXPv37uEH25hG3QMAz
  • 3a07f02c100ff8845a9e84956b1123e7f40666ad730fc790e53e819472996620:1
  • value  1759500
    address  3NADa3VNKgWfb5eEDk8tCodfpwT4qS4vcR